Развертывание Google Cloud с помощью GitHub Действия: Функция Не удалось загрузить zip-файл: Не удалось загрузить учетныPython

Программы на Python
Ответить Пред. темаСлед. тема
Anonymous
 Развертывание Google Cloud с помощью GitHub Действия: Функция Не удалось загрузить zip-файл: Не удалось загрузить учетны

Сообщение Anonymous »

Я хочу развернуть функцию Google Cloud с помощью действий GitHub.
Это уже было успешно сделано с помощью gitlab CI/CD, а теперь хочу сделать то же самое, но с помощью действий GitHub.
Я изменил имена параметров, чтобы с ними не было проблем:
  • source на source_dir
  • my_env_vars в Environment_variables и т. д.
Мой код:
name: CI Workflow

on:
push:
branches:
- main

jobs:

deploy-gloud-functions_new:
runs-on: ubuntu-latest
steps:

- uses: actions/checkout@v3

- name: Setup GCP Service Account
uses: google-github-actions/setup-gcloud@main
with:
project_id: "cicdtest-421422"
service_account_key: ${{ secrets.GCP_ACCOUNT_KEY }}

- name: Set up Python
uses: actions/setup-python@v4
with:
python-version: 3.11

- name: Install dependencies
run: pip install -r requirements.txt

- name: deploy cloud function
id: deploy
uses: google-github-actions/deploy-cloud-functions@main
with:
name: generate_weather_summary
runtime: python310
project_id: "cicdtest-421422"
entry_point: generate_weather_summary
region: europe-west1
source_dir: .
event_trigger_type: topic weather-topic
memory: 512MB
environment_variables: "API_KEY=${{ secrets.API_KEY }},SLACK_TOKEN=${{ secrets.SLACK_TOKEN }}"


Ошибка:
Run google-github-actions/deploy-cloud-functions@main
with:
name: generate_weather_summary
runtime: python310
project_id: cicdtest-421422
entry_point: generate_weather_summary
region: europe-west1
source_dir: .
event_trigger_type: topic weather-topic
memory: 512MB
environment_variables: API_KEY=***,SLACK_TOKEN=***
universe: googleapis.com
environment: GEN_2
all_traffic_on_latest_revision: true
ingress_settings: ALLOW_ALL
service_timeout: 60s
vpc_connector_egress_settings: PRIVATE_RANGES_ONLY
event_trigger_retry: true
env:
CLOUDSDK_METRICS_ENVIRONMENT: github-actions-setup-gcloud
CLOUDSDK_METRICS_ENVIRONMENT_VERSION: 2.1.0
pythonLocation: /opt/hostedtoolcache/Python/3.11.9/x64
PKG_CONFIG_PATH: /opt/hostedtoolcache/Python/3.11.9/x64/lib/pkgconfig
Python_ROOT_DIR: /opt/hostedtoolcache/Python/3.11.9/x64
Python2_ROOT_DIR: /opt/hostedtoolcache/Python/3.11.9/x64
Python3_ROOT_DIR: /opt/hostedtoolcache/Python/3.11.9/x64
LD_LIBRARY_PATH: /opt/hostedtoolcache/Python/3.11.9/x64/lib
Created zip file from '.' at '/tmp/cfsrc-0ae0bbd4b761ae3f1003cd51.zip'
Error: google-github-actions/deploy-cloud-functions failed with: failed to upload zip file: Could not load the default credentials. Browse to https://cloud.google.com/docs/authentic ... ng-started for more information.


Подробнее здесь: https://stackoverflow.com/questions/787 ... p-file-cou
Реклама
Ответить Пред. темаСлед. тема

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

  • Похожие темы
    Ответы
    Просмотры
    Последнее сообщение
  • Соединение Docker Cloud Cloud Cloud Cloud
    Anonymous » » в форуме JAVA
    0 Ответы
    78 Просмотры
    Последнее сообщение Anonymous
  • Соединение Docker Cloud Cloud Cloud Cloud
    Anonymous » » в форуме JAVA
    0 Ответы
    63 Просмотры
    Последнее сообщение Anonymous
  • Развертывание Cloud Run от GitHub не выполняет сборку. Нет журналов
    Anonymous » » в форуме Python
    0 Ответы
    10 Просмотры
    Последнее сообщение Anonymous
  • Функция Google Cloud снижает скорость загрузки (Gen 2 Cloud Run)
    Anonymous » » в форуме Python
    0 Ответы
    30 Просмотры
    Последнее сообщение Anonymous
  • Ошибка «Не найдено полей карты в com.google.cloud.compute.v1.Instance» при получении экземпляров в Google Cloud API Java
    Anonymous » » в форуме JAVA
    0 Ответы
    81 Просмотры
    Последнее сообщение Anonymous

Вернуться в «Python»